We have been exploring the key ideas of mindful action for most of 2025. Acting mindfully, like any useful skill, takes commitment and regular practice.
And while we continue building that practice, it’s OK if we feel stuck from time to time. It could happen that occasionally, we still:
- Find ourselves waiting, procrastinating, or feeling paralyzed, even when we have a good sense of our direction.
- Fear not being perfect.
- Can’t shake off the tendency to compare ourselves against others.
- Can’t silence our incessant inner critic.
- Make rigid and obsessive plans that leave no room for adaptability and flow.
Simply naming our obstacle is a mindful action in itself. It's an act of observation that brings clarity, and makes our next action obvious.
What's one thing presently keeping you from taking mindful action in an area that matters to you?
